For Hondas, brake fluid is on calendar time, NOT miles. And Honda specifies changing the brake fluid every 3 years.

Brake fluid doesn't "wear out" or "expire", but it does become contaminated over time which could reduce braking performance or damage expensive components like the VSA modulator.
